I have directly forwarded your report to the Kontakt team, and I hope a solution can be found quickly enough so that it comes into the next Kontakt update.We all purchase many accessories for our iPhones. Obviously there is a conflict between kontakt and the USB driver. However, we have sent them our software, so I assume taht they might be doing something too here. In fact we have been investigating issues with remote25, we have also been in contact with novation, but they failed to send us a keyboard to test with. Thank you very much for this detailed testing and report. Is it logical that rerouting via IAC does not make a difference assuming the problem starts with the USB driver?Įverything I see in MIDI monitor looks perfectly normal. Now could this be a problem with the remote 25 USB driver?Ĭould this be a problem with the way Kontakt handles USB drivers? The conclusion seems to be that Kontakt does not work with the remote 25 but works with other sequencers and rerouting does not make a difference. Rerouting the remote 25 via IAC with Kontakt works monophonic. Using Numerology (and I suppose other sequencers) with Kontakt works polyphonic Using the remote 25 with other softsynths works polyphonic Using the remote 25 with Kontakt works only monophonic I do not have naother USB keyboard to check if the remote 25 might be a problem. So Kontakt does not seem to be broken here. Then I used the Numerology step sequencer to send a 2 voice sequence to Kontakt and Kontakt plays a 2 voice line without any problems. I do not know if this is a viable check, but tried it anyway. I also thought it could have something to do with the way Kontakt recognizes the remote 25 as an input, so I used MIDI pipe to reroute the remote 25 into an IAC bus and route the IAC bus into Kontakt. Processor activity maxed at 30%, so this was not an isue. I have played with the number of voices allowed, setting it higher and lower, but none of this makes a difference (actually these were my initial thoughts too). When I hear more than one note, most of the time one or more notes hang, and I have to press the key on the remote 25 again to get a note off message (in MIDI monitor I noticed the remote 25 has implemented release velocity, so this is a real note off and not a note on with velocity = 0).

With Kontakt I hear most of the time one of these three notes (at random), and sometimes two or three notes. This is what I hear using other softsynths but not using Kontakt.
